Description Summary: This role will lead M3’s end-to-end data and AI strategy and execution – building the foundation that powers customer-facing capabilities of our SaaS offerings, as well as the internal analytics, forecasting, and automation that drive operational efficiency, excellence, and insights. Reporting to the CTO, this role will oversee all aspects of data platform architecture, AI capabilities, and product enablement, governance, and analytics strategy. The role requires a hands-on technical leader who can balance innovation with predictability, ensuring that both internal teams and external customers derive measurable value from data and AI. This role is highly visible across the company, and you will collaborate with many different business and technical stakeholders to identify opportunities and solutions. It demands ownership and accountability and the ability to excite and motivate highly technical people.

Key Responsibilities

  • Deliver innovative data and AI capabilities that enhance M3’s products and customer experience
  • Lead the design and development of AI-enabled product capabilities, incl. task automation, predictive forecasting, variance analysis, fraud detection, etc. based on industry-leading generative AI platforms
  • Develop and implement sophisticated prompt engineering techniques to optimize AI language model performance and interaction strategies
  • Build advanced predictive machine learning models using complex statistical techniques and algorithmic solutions for comprehensive data interpretation
  • Create compelling data visualizations and narratives that transform technical insights into accessible strategic stories for stakeholder understanding
  • Partner with Product and UX to define directly embedded data and AI experiences in customer-facing products that improve user productivity and decision confidence
  • Deliver mature internal data capabilities that empower cross-functional internal teams – Finance, Sales, Marketing, Operations, Support, Executives – to make faster, data-driven decisions around forecasting, sales pipeline, churn prediction, etc.
  • Partner with business stakeholders on evaluating AI-powered 3rd party tools and platforms to increase productivity
  • Deliver a unified data platform from ingestion to formal models integrating CRM, ERP, billing, support, and product usage telemetry
  • Establish and manage a comprehensive Data and AI framework that establishes ethical guidelines, responsible AI system design, and robust risk management protocols
  • Deliver self-service data models and dashboards to be used by analysis across the company
  • Oversee the day-to-day technical, architectural, and process standards for data and AI engineering, providing guidance to managers and engineers at all levels
  • Define and maintain a data and AI technology platform roadmap to manage platform upgrades, technical debt, and security risks
  • Guide DevOps activities for production/operations in collaboration with IT Infrastructure teams
  • Manage and optimize the resource model (local, hybrid, remote, offshore) with a balance of productivity, flexibility, and cost
  • Act as a visionary and thought partner along with CTO and other technology and product leaders when it comes to platforms, frameworks and tools
  • Measure and report on the productivity and quality of teams and progress of initiatives on the roadmap
  • Lead, mentor, and manage individual technical contributors and managers/leads
  • Other duties as assigned.

Education/Training/Experience:

  • Minimum of 15 years of experience in data architecture and engineering, including at least 10 years of leading teams at the director/VP level
  • Minimum of 3-5 years of experience developing and deploying AI/ML solutions in a commercial SaaS setting
  • Extensive experience managing data, AI, and engineering teams with manager-level and individual contributor direct reports
  • Experience creating sophisticated prompt engineering strategies across diverse Large Language Models (LLMs)
  • Proficiency in AI, machine learning, statistical modeling, and predictive analytics solutions
    • Extensive technical experience with several of the following:
    • Public cloud platforms – MS Azure (preferred), AWS, GCP
    • Data platforms such as Databricks, Synapse, Snowflake, BigQuery, etc.
    • Orchestration – Data Factory, dbt. Airflow, Fivetran, etc.
    • Analytics and visualization – Power BI, Tableau, Looker, etc.
    • AI/ML – Azure AI, Bedrock, OpenAI, Anthropic/Claude, etc.
  • Monitoring/observability – Azure Application Insights, New Relic, Grafana, RedGate, etc.
  • Creating data narratives through visualization and storytelling strategies
  • Establishing and managing Data and AI governance frameworks
  • Extensive experience with Continuous Deployment and Integration (CI/CD) using Azure DevOps or similar, experience with DORA metrics
  • Experience with formalized Agile methodologies such as Scrum
  • Experience with compliance frameworks such as SOC 1/2, PCI, and GDPR
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Data Science or related field; Master’s degree preferred
  • Must have strong written and verbal skills in English and ability to communicate effectively.
  • Must be able to build and maintain positive business relationships with co-workers and other business contacts.
  • Must have knowledge of a variety of computer software applications in word processing, spreadsheets, database and presentation software (MSWord, Excel, Access, PowerPoint)
